Schichtebenen
Schichtebenen, a German term, translates to "layer levels" or "stratified levels." It is primarily used in the context of geology and stratigraphy to describe distinct horizontal deposits of rock or sediment. These layers, or strata, are formed over time through various geological processes such as sedimentation, volcanic activity, or ice accumulation. Each schichtebene represents a period of time during which specific conditions prevailed, leading to the deposition of unique material.
